Transaction 36f5051d1c61b37ee32ef98593c3a6cbb47053bdee3a67c3eec385a4546a0505

3 Input
1 Outputs
  • 36f5051d1c61b37ee32ef98593c3a6cbb47053bdee3a67c3eec385a4546a0505:0
  • value  513870
    address  157cJZEh7F2U7kAH1MJpV788LJK7ezZ7E7